What Is Actually Happening in the Stellar Space?

Historically, the Stellar ecosystem relied on a handful of core wallets. However, the recent launch of Soroban has fundamentally changed the landscape. We are seeing a shift where users are no longer just sending simple XLM transactions; they are interacting with decentralized finance (DeFi) protocols and automated market makers (AMMs) directly on the network. This has prompted a renewed demand for a stellar crypto desktop wallet that can handle complex smart contract interactions while maintaining the high-speed, low-cost ethos of the network. Key actors in this space are moving away from centralized exchanges as they realize the importance of owning their private keys, especially as Stellar becomes a primary hub for Real-World Assets (RWA) and stablecoin liquidity.
